SOCIAL SECURITY CONTRIBUTION REDUCTION FOR THE HIRING OF UNEMPLOYED AND REDUNDANT EMPLOYEES: FROM THE DAY OF EMPLOYMENT

The Ministry of Labour has replied to the interpellation No. 49/2011 of the National Council of Labour Consultants on the method used for the computation of the 36 months in order to benefit the total social security contributive reduction provided for by Article 8, paragraph 9, of Law No. 407/90 (in favor of companies operating in the South of Italy for the hiring of recruit unemployed and redundant employees from at least 24 months), specifying that the benefit is due from the day of actual employment of the employee.
